H.R. 7208

To amend the Internal Revenue Code of 1986 to allow the child tax credit with respect to stillbirths.

This bill amends the Internal Revenue Code to allow the child tax credit to be used for stillbirths. A "stillbirth" is delivery after the involuntary death of an unborn child who was carried in the womb for 20 weeks or more.
